编写C语言程序:输入一个正整数n,求S=1-1/2+2/3-3/5+5/8-8/13+···的前n项之和?
编写C语言程序:输入一个正整数n,求S=1-1/2+2/3-3/5+5/8-8/13+···的前n项之和。...
编写C语言程序:输入一个正整数n,求S=1-1/2+2/3-3/5+5/8-8/13+···的前n项之和。
展开
3个回答
展开全部
int main()
{
int n,i=2,m,flag=-1;
double s=1.0,t=1.0;
scanf("%d",&n);
while(i<=n){
m=(i*i-i+4)/2;
s+=flag*t/m;
flag=-flag;
t = m;
i++;
}
printf("%.4f",s);
return 0;
}
{
int n,i=2,m,flag=-1;
double s=1.0,t=1.0;
scanf("%d",&n);
while(i<=n){
m=(i*i-i+4)/2;
s+=flag*t/m;
flag=-flag;
t = m;
i++;
}
printf("%.4f",s);
return 0;
}
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
8,川卜一川川卜小小l小111111小卜卜小卜卜卜卜川川川小小卜卜卜川川卜卜卜卜卜小卜小小小小卜卜卜卜小小卜卜川卜川小川八川小八小锣三息,,s的一一一的06的s的一一一的06的多一一一一作一丫一一一的一的的一的一的一的的一的一一的乒一一一的一一一一一一作一丫一一一的一的的一的一的一的的一的一一的乒一一一的一一的一一一一一的一的00
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询